About this episode Comedians Steph Tov and Jeremiah Watkins discuss the realities of touring, the challenges of performing at fes… AI summary

Comedians Steph Tov and Jeremiah Watkins discuss the realities of touring, the challenges of performing at festivals, and the importance of diversity in comedy clubs. The conversation shifts to personal medical experiences, including a detailed account of Jeremiah's vasectomy and Steph's melanoma surgery, highlighting the physical and emotional toll of these procedures. Finally, they touch on healthy eating habits and meal planning using Factor meals.
